What is Creatine?

Creatine, also known as N-methyl guanidino acetic acid, is a nitrogen-containing organic acid, a pale yellow liquid, synthesized from three amino acids, arginine, glutamic acid, and methionine. As an amino acid derivative naturally produced in the human body [1], it can enhance muscle strength, accelerate fatigue recovery, and improve explosive power. Post-exercise nutritional benefits can be achieved by using creatine supplements after exercise and exercise.

Creatine Benefits

In cutting-edge research on creatine, creatine monohydrate is hailed as one of the most effective nutritional supplements. As one of the best-selling supplements, creatine monohydrate is considered to be as important as protein products. Widely used in people who want to improve their energy levels, creatine monohydrate can not only speed up fatigue relief, speed up physical recovery, but also accelerate protein synthesis in the human body, making muscles stronger. Another cutting-edge research compound creatine, ultra-pure creatine, is rich in glycogen and a new type of nutritional fortifier, so that creatine can be quickly absorbed by the body and recover from fatigue faster, so as to quickly and efficiently supplement energy. In addition to playing an important role in muscles, creatine also has different roles in different parts of the body. Exogenous creatine can reduce the loss of neurons [2], and it is also a nutritional therapy adjuvant for lowering blood sugar [3], as well as increasing bone mineral density.
